Vodafone's margins get squeezed

Vodafone warned that its EBITA were down to 26.6 percent of sales during the five months to the end of February. Analysts expected the margin to decrease to 31 percent in the first six months. Vodafone issued the warning as supermarket chain Asda launched its own branded handsets that run on Vodafone's network. Vodafone said its U.K. revenues increased by 4.8 percent during the first two months of 2007, compared with a smaller increase of 3.3 percent the quarter before.
